From c876d3bbefe0dc00c27ca0c12d29da5874946962 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Dominik Riebeling Date: Wed, 15 Dec 2021 21:04:28 +0100 Subject: rbutil: Merge rbutil with utils folder. rbutil uses several components from the utils folder, and can be considered part of utils too. Having it in a separate folder is an arbitrary split that doesn't help anymore these days, so merge them. This also allows other utils to easily use libtools.make without the need to navigate to a different folder.
